Bilawal Bhatti A Short And Quick Fast Bowler From Pakistan

Bilawal Bhatti is a Pakistani cricketer. He is a right-arm medium-fast bowler. He was born in Muridke. His date of birth is September 17, 1991. He is currently 32 years old. He represented the Gujranwala Cricket Association, Karachi Kings, Lahore Qalandars, Multan Sultans Pakistan Under-23s, Sialkot Sialkot Under-19s, State Bank of Pakistan, Sui Northern Gas Pipelines Limited, and Pakistan.

Bilawal Bhatti’s International Career:

Test Career:

Bilawal Bhatti played his debut test match against Sri Lanka. This match was played in Abu Dhabi. This match was held on January 4, 2014. It was the match of the Sri Lanka tour of the United Arab Emirates. He picked up 3 wickets off 65 runs. Unfortunately, the match was drawn.

ODI Career:

Bilawal Bhatti played his ODI debut match against South Africa. This match was played in Cape Town. This match was held on November 24, 2013. It was the match of the Pakistan tour to England. He picked up 3 wickets off 37 runs. Pakistan won this match by 23 runs.

T20I Career:

Bilawal Bhatti played his T20I debut match against South Africa. This match was played in Johannesburg. This match was held on November 20, 2013. It was the match of the Pakistan tour to South Africa. South Africa won this match by 4 runs.
